  1. The orginal, AM, auto station find radio does have the speaker mounted behind the trim on the left side of the car. Same position as Zedman 240 mentioned. Do you have the original radio still in the car? If not the original speaker may have also been removed or disconnected. Just a hint when removing and replacing the plastic trim, it becomes quite stiff over the years, I use a hair dryer on the plastic to give it a little bit of suppleness, makes it much easier to work with.
